        public void TestKill()
        {
            string tempfile = Path.GetTempFileName();

            try
            {
                Environment.CurrentDirectory = Path.GetDirectoryName(FileUtils.FindFullPath("cmd.exe"));
                ProcessRunner runner = new ProcessRunner("cmd.exe");
                Assert.IsFalse(runner.IsRunning);
                runner.Kill();                 // always safe to call

                runner.Start("/K", "ECHO Hello > " + tempfile);
                Assert.IsTrue(runner.IsRunning);

                try                 //make sure we can't start twice.
                {
                    runner.Start("/C", "ECHO", "HELO");
                    Assert.Fail();
                }
                catch (InvalidOperationException)
                { }

                Assert.IsFalse(runner.WaitForExit(TimeSpan.FromSeconds(1), false));
                runner.Kill();
                string output = File.ReadAllText(tempfile).Trim();
                Assert.AreEqual("Hello", output);
            }
            finally
            { File.Delete(tempfile); }
        }
        bool Get32BitFlags(string assembly)
        {
            assembly = Path.Combine(binPath, assembly);
            string corflags = FileUtility.GetSdkPath("corflags.exe");

            Assert.IsNotNull(corflags, "corflags.exe not found, this test requires the .NET SDK!");
            ProcessRunner pr = new ProcessRunner();

            Console.WriteLine(corflags + " \"" + assembly + "\"");
            pr.Start(corflags, "\"" + assembly + "\"");
            if (!pr.WaitForExit(5000))
            {
                pr.Kill();
                throw new InvalidOperationException("Timeout running corflags");
            }
            else
            {
                Console.WriteLine(pr.StandardOutput);
                Match m = Regex.Match(pr.StandardOutput, @"32BIT\s*:\s*([01])");
                if (m.Success)
                {
                    return(m.Groups[1].Value == "1");
                }
                else
                {
                    throw new InvalidOperationException("Invalid corflags output");
                }
            }
        }
        public void Cancel()
        {
            runner.Start(GetConsoleAppFileName(), "-forever");

            string processName = Path.GetFileName(GetConsoleAppFileName());

            processName = Path.ChangeExtension(processName, null);

            // Check console app is running.
            Process[] runningProcesses = Process.GetProcessesByName(processName);
            Assert.AreEqual(1, runningProcesses.Length, "Process is not running.");

            Assert.IsTrue(runner.IsRunning, "IsRunning should be true.");
            runner.Kill();
            Assert.IsFalse(runner.IsRunning, "IsRunning should be false.");

            // Check console app has been shutdown.
            runningProcesses = Process.GetProcessesByName(processName);
            if (runningProcesses.Length == 1)
            {
                // Windows kills the process asynchronously, so sometimes we have to wait a bit
                if (!runningProcesses[0].WaitForExit(2500))
                {
                    Assert.Fail("Process should have stopped.");
                }
            }
            else
            {
                Assert.AreEqual(0, runningProcesses.Length, "Process should have stopped.");
            }
        }
